We previously have asked that our puppies be taken to the vet right away, but we have discussed with a veterinarian, and now ask that, unless there is a problem, please wait a week, then have the puppy checked out by your veterinarian to make sure he is healthy, and also to schedule his future vaccinations, if needed. The puppy's defenses are down because of the stress of travel, and there is a higher risk of exposure to disease at this time by going to the veterinarian's office while the puppy's stress level is high.

5. Your puppy, if shipped, has been through a vet check and has received a health certificate.  He/she has been through at least his first shots and usually a series of shots before he/she has been delivered to you. He has also been de-wormed, but this does not mean that he is free of worms because young animals are especially susceptible to worms, are exposed every time they touch the ground, and worming is an ongoing process that will need to be continued once the puppy is in your care.  Your puppy will also need follow up shots. Please do not allow your veterinarian to begin shots again.  It is very important that you follow up with shots and de-worming.

Size is not guaranteed.  It is not possible to know exactly what size a puppy will be when grown.  Any indications of size are an estimate based on the size of the parents, and can change depending on a lot of other variables. We do provide an estimate that is based on our experiences as breeders, but we are not able to guarantee the predicted size of the puppy.  Much of its size is based on his lifestyle with his new owners, including amount of exercise and the food he eats.

11.  Hypoglycemia: Especially with smaller breeds of puppies, there is always a chance that stress will cause the puppy's sugar to drop to dangerous levels.  It is the responsibility of the new owner to be very observant regarding the puppy's sugar level, to be aware of action that needs to be taken if this condition does occur. The new owner should be cautious to make sure that this condition doesn't affect the puppy, and the breeder cannot be responsible for issues that are a result of neglect of this condition.

***TEACUP PUPPIES***

1. Teacup size puppies are especially delicate.  They require a very high level of care.  New teacup puppy owners will need to take extra precautions regarding the feeding and care of the puppies to ensure that the puppy's sugar is at a healthy level.

2. Because of the delicate nature of a teacup puppy, our health guarantee does not apply to these puppies.  We take extra care to make sure they are ready to go to their new homes before they leave - sometimes we prefer to keep the puppies until they are 12 weeks old if they will be flying to their new homes.
